From your post, I understand you’d like to move an email from “Focused” to “Other” in the new Outlook.
In addition to Q&A Assist, here are a couple of alternative ways you can manage Focused vs Other (in case the menu option is not obvious or you prefer a different workflow):
1, Drag and drop
- Open your Inbox and show both “Focused” and “Other” tabs
- Simply drag the email from “Focused” to “Other” (or vice versa)
- Outlook may prompt you to apply the same rule for future emails
2, Disable Focused Inbox (if you don’t want separation at all)
If you prefer seeing all emails together, go to Settings > Mail > Layout > Focus Inbox > choose "Don't sort my messages" then click save so email don't get sorted in Focused or Other tab
This will merge both “Focused” and “Other” into a single Inbox.
